How Our Condo Water Extraction Process Works
Condo water extraction needs a thorough and meticulous process to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. Our team begins by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the water, and developing a customized plan to extract water and dry the affected area. We use advanced equipment and techniques to reduce disruption and 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team conducts a thorough assessment of the damage, identifying the source of the water and developing a customized plan to extract water and dry the affected area.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use advanced equ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ors, to remove water from the affected area. This step can take anywhere from 1-5 hours, depending on the extent of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team uses spec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, ensuring that the property is thoroughly dry and free from mo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ria, ensuring a safe and healthy environment.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that the property is restored to its original condition. We provide a certification of completion, providing proof that the work has been done to the highest standards.

Condo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in a contained area | Yes | No | DIY can handle small leaks in confined areas. |
| Burst pipe in a large area | No | Yes | Large areas need professional equipment and expertise to extract water quickly and efficiently. |
| Visible m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ove. |
| Appliance malfunction | Maybe | Yes | Appliance malfunctions can be complex and need professional assessment and repair. |
| Heavy rainfall | No | Yes | Heavy rainfall can cause widespread water damage, needing professional equipment and expertise to handle. |
| Hidden water damage |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s professional expertise to detect and address. |

Condo Water Extraction Cost in Monrovia, CA
The cost of condo water extraction in Monrovia, CA,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to ensure you have a clear understanding of the costs involved.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and number of equ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and level of contamination. |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and level of complexity. |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ation) |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and level of complexity. |
